(https://www.provenexpert.com/alcast-company3/)If you're designing a metal item, you've likely taken into consideration using aluminum as the base material. It has a high strength-to-weight ratio, excellent rust resistance, good formability, and visual charm. These elements have led to its raised appeal in recent times. Pure aluminum has actually limited applications, so it is typically combined with various other aspects, such as silicon, magnesium, and manganese to develop alloys.


Different components and amounts generate a wide array of preferable physical and chemical buildings. And the Aluminum Organization (AA), based in The United States and copyright, has developed specs that regulate light weight aluminum alloys' structure, residential or commercial properties, and nomenclature. There are two types of light weight aluminum alloys functioned and cast. Shop workers form these alloy kinds in various ways, which significantly impacts their attributes.

Cast light weight aluminum alloys are made by melting pure light weight aluminum and integrating it with other steels while in liquid form. The mix is poured into a sand, die, or investment mold and mildew. After solidification, the steel is removed from its mold. At this stage, it remains in either its last kind or as a billet or ingot for more processing.

Wrought light weight aluminum alloys also begin by integrating molten aluminum with other steels. In comparison to cast alloys, nonetheless, they are formed into their last form via procedures such as extrusion, rolling, and bending after the metal has actually solidified into billets or ingots.


There are lots of minor differences in between wrought and cast aluminum alloys, such as that actors alloys can have more considerable amounts of various other steels than wrought alloys. The most remarkable distinction between these alloys is the construction process through which they will go to supply the last item. Apart from some surface area therapies, cast alloys will leave their mold in almost the specific solid kind preferred, whereas functioned alloys will undergo several modifications while in their solid state

Pass away spreading is the name provided to the procedure of creating complex steel components through use of mold and mildews of the part, likewise understood as passes away. It produces more parts than any kind of other process, with a high level of accuracy and repeatability. There are three sub-processes that drop under the classification of die spreading: gravity die spreading (or irreversible mold casting), low-pressure die casting and high-pressure die spreading.

Despite the sub-process, the die casting procedure can be damaged down into six steps. After the purity of the alloy is tested, dies are produced. To prepare the needs spreading, it is essential that the passes away are tidy, to ensure that no deposit from previous productions continue to be. After cleansing, the ejection lubrication is used to the die to ensure a smooth release.


The pure steel, also referred to as ingot, is contributed to the heating system and maintained the molten temperature of the steel, which is then transferred to the shot chamber and injected right into the die. The pressure is after that maintained as the metal solidifies. When the steel strengthens, the cooling procedure starts.


The thicker the wall of the component, the longer the cooling time because of the quantity of interior steel that additionally requires to cool down. After the part is fully cooled, the die cuts in half open and an ejection system presses the element out. Adhering to the ejection, the die is closed for the next injection cycle.

The flash is the added product that is cast during the procedure. This should be cut off utilizing a trim tool to leave just the major element. Deburring eliminates the smaller sized items, called burrs, after the cutting procedure. Lastly, the part is polished, or burnished, to offer it a smooth finish.


Today, leading suppliers utilize x-ray screening to see the entire inside of components without cutting right into them. To get to the ended up product, there are 3 primary alloys made use of as die casting material to pick from: zinc, aluminum and magnesium.


Zinc is one of the most used alloys for die casting as a result of its reduced price of raw products. It's likewise among the more powerful and steady metals. And also, it has superb electric and thermal conductivity. Its corrosion resistance likewise allows the components to be durable, and it is among the extra castable alloys due to its lower melting factor.
